Question 4 of 5

A client with rheumatoid arthritis is beginning to develop flexion contractures of the knees. The nurse should tell the client to:

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Lying prone with feet hanging over the mattress edge promotes knee extension, helping to prevent or reduce flexion contractures in rheumatoid arthritis.

Question 5 of 5

A client has been receiving Rheumatrex (methotrexate) for severe rheumatoid arthritis. The nurse should tell the client to avoid taking:

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Aspirin can increase methotrexate toxicity by reducing its renal excretion, leading to potentially severe side effects.
